Opportunities for optimism in contended main-memory multicore transactions

Y Huang, W Qian, E Kohler, B Liskov, L Shrira - 2020 - dspace.mit.edu
Optimistic concurrency control, or OCC, can achieve excellent performance on uncontended
workloads for main-memory transactional databases. Contention causes OCC's …

Opportunities for optimism in contended main-memory multicore transactions

Y Huang, W Qian, E Kohler, B Liskov, L Shrira - The VLDB Journal, 2022 - Springer
Main-memory multicore transactional systems have achieved excellent performance using
single-version optimistic concurrency control (OCC), especially on uncontended workloads …

Managing concurrent access to data in database system

HG Mistry, M Prasad, NS Sharma - US Patent 8,745,016, 2014 - Google Patents
BACKGROUND In a multi-user environment, Relational Data Base Man agement System
(RDBMS) efficiently manages and executes concurrent user queries. The user queries are …

[PDF][PDF] Implementing new approach for enhancing performance and throughput in a distributed database.

K Maabreh, A Al-Hamami - Int. Arab J. Inf. Technol., 2013 - researchgate.net
A distributed database system consists of a number of sites over a network and has a huge
amount of data. Besides a high number of users use these data. The lock manager …

[BOOK][B] On the Design and Implementation of High-Performance Transaction Processing in Main-Memory Databases

Y Huang - 2020 - search.proquest.com
Main-memory databases are core to many applications, and the performance of modern
main-memory database systems is a subject of intense study. It is long understood that the …

Workload Adaptations for Contended Main-Memory Multicore Transactions

WL Qian - 2022 - search.proquest.com
Database transactions guarantee atomicity for complex queries. Recent work in main-
memory multicore transaction processing systems have achieved high transaction …

[PDF][PDF] Scaling In-Memory databases on multicores

AN Bessani - 2015 - core.ac.uk
Current computer systems have evolved from featuring only a single processing unit and
limited RAM, in the order of kilobytes or few megabytes, to include several multicore …

[PDF][PDF] SARJALLISEN JA TRANSAKTIONAALISEN OPERAATION OPTIMOINTI VERKKOKAUPAN KÄYTTÄJÄPIIKIN AIKANA

J Kujanen - trepo.tuni.fi
SARJALLISEN JA TRANSAKTIONAALISEN OPERAATION OPTIMOINTI VERKKOKAUPAN
KÄYTTÄJÄPIIKIN AIKANA Page 1 Jussi Kujanen SARJALLISEN JA …